Bitcoins Held
Shows the amount of Bitcoin the company holds, reflecting its strategic investment in cryptocurrency and potential exposure to crypto market volatility.Strategy’s balance-sheet-first play shifted into overdrive from late‑2024, moving from steady accumulation to aggressive buy-and-hold financed via STRC and other capital raises — a deliberate push to boost BTC-per-share and future dividend optionality. That amplifies upside to rising BTC prices but also produces large mark‑to‑market losses and compressed USD reserves, meaning execution (timing sales/issuing STRC or equity) and communication risk matter more than ever; investors should weigh potential BTC-per‑share accretion against dilution, short‑term volatility, and the company’s reliance on capital markets to fund growth.
Date | Bitcoins Held |
|---|---|
Jun 30, 2026 | 843.77K |
Mar 31, 2026 | 818.33K |
Dec 31, 2025 | 672.50K |
Sep 30, 2025 | 640.03K |
Jun 30, 2025 | 628.79K |
Mar 31, 2025 | 553.55K |
Dec 31, 2024 | 447.50K |
Sep 30, 2024 | 252.22K |
Jun 30, 2024 | 226.50K |
Mar 31, 2024 | 214.40K |
